1. A resistivity imaging tool for determining subsurface properties, comprising:

  • an elongated body having a longitudinal axis and adapted for disposal within a subsurface borehole;

    a transmitter disposed on the body and adapted to transmit electromagnetic energy; and

    a receiver disposed on the body at a distance two inches (5 cm) or less from the transmitter and adapted to receive electromagnetic energy;

    wherein the transmitter or receiver comprises at least one antenna with its axis tilted with respect to the longitudinal body axis, wherein each transmitter and receiver comprises two antennas with their axes substantially orthogonal to one another, the transmitter antennas and the receiver antennas being arranged in the same orthogonal directions; and

    wherein the transmitter and receiver are both disposed in an insulating material within a cavity on the elongated body.
